Recognizing and Responding to Medical Emergencies
Imagine you’re walking down the street and see someone collapse. Or perhaps your pet is suddenly acting strange. These are the kinds of situations that can feel overwhelming and confusing, but knowing how to act quickly and effectively can make all the difference.
The first step in responding to a medical emergency is recognizing that one is happening. This might involve noticing someone is unconscious, having difficulty breathing, or exhibiting unusual behavior. Rapid assessment is crucial; it helps you quickly understand the situation and determine the severity of the emergency.
Once you’ve identified an emergency, the next step is to respond. This involves calling emergency services immediately and taking steps to stabilize the situation. Basic life support (BLS), which includes CPR and basic first aid techniques, can be life-saving while waiting for medical help.
Remember, time is of the essence in medical emergencies. Acting quickly and knowing what to do can help save lives.
Common Medical Emergencies and Their Management
Medical emergencies can happen to anyone at any time. They encompass a wide range of conditions that require immediate attention, from heart attacks to strokes to severe allergic reactions.
Let’s look at some common medical emergencies and how they are managed:
-
Cardiovascular Emergencies:
-
Cardiac Arrest: This happens when the heart suddenly stops beating, leading to a loss of blood flow to the brain and other vital organs. It’s a life-threatening situation, but survival is possible with prompt action. CPR (cardiopulmonary resuscitation) and defibrillation (using an electrical shock to restart the heart) are vital in these cases.
-
Acute Coronary Syndromes (ACS): This term encompasses a range of conditions that involve a sudden blockage in the coronary arteries, leading to chest pain, shortness of breath, and other symptoms. Types of ACS include STEMI, NSTEMI, and unstable angina. Immediate medical attention is critical, and treatment may involve medications, angioplasty, or bypass surgery.
-
Arrhythmias: These are abnormal heart rhythms that can cause symptoms like palpitations, dizziness, and fainting. Common types include ventricular tachycardia and fibrillation. Treatment options depend on the specific type of arrhythmia and may involve medications, electrical cardioversion, or implantable devices.
-
-
Respiratory Emergencies:
-
Acute Asthma Exacerbation: This happens when the airways narrow and become inflamed, leading to difficulty breathing, wheezing, and coughing. Triggers include allergens, exercise, and cold air. Treatment usually involves using an inhaler to deliver medication that relaxes the airways and reduces inflammation.
-
Acute Pulmonary Embolism (PE): This occurs when a blood clot travels to the lungs, blocking blood flow. It can be life-threatening, but prompt diagnosis and treatment with blood thinners can improve outcomes.
-
Respiratory Failure: This is a serious condition that occurs when the lungs can no longer effectively provide oxygen to the body. It can be caused by various factors, including pneumonia, COPD, and trauma. Mechanical ventilation is often necessary to assist breathing in cases of respiratory failure.
-
-
Neurological Emergencies:
-
Stroke: A stroke occurs when the blood supply to the brain is interrupted, leading to damage and loss of function. It’s crucial to act quickly to minimize brain damage. Treatment options include thrombolysis (using medication to dissolve the clot) and endovascular therapy (using a catheter to remove the clot).
-
Seizures: A seizure is a sudden, uncontrolled electrical disturbance in the brain that can cause various symptoms, such as muscle contractions, loss of consciousness, and changes in behavior. Treatment usually involves medications that help prevent future seizures.
-
Meningitis: Meningitis is an infection of the membranes surrounding the brain and spinal cord. It can be caused by bacteria or viruses and can be life-threatening. Prompt diagnosis and treatment with antibiotics (for bacterial meningitis) are crucial.
-
-
Gastrointestinal Emergencies:
-
Acute Abdominal Pain: This is a common symptom that can be caused by various conditions, including appendicitis, cholecystitis, and bowel obstruction. A careful history, physical exam, and imaging studies are necessary to determine the cause and guide treatment.
-
Gastrointestinal Bleeding: This can occur in the upper or lower gastrointestinal tract and can be caused by ulcers, inflammation, or tumors. Treatment depends on the location and severity of bleeding and may involve medications, endoscopy, or surgery.
-
-
Trauma Emergencies:
-
Head Injuries: These can range from mild concussions to severe traumatic brain injury (TBI). Assessment involves using the Glasgow Coma Scale (GCS) and imaging studies like CT scans. Treatment depends on the severity of the injury and may involve medication, surgery, or rehabilitation.
-
Spinal Cord Injuries: These occur when the spinal cord is damaged, often due to trauma. Immediate stabilization of the spine is crucial to prevent further injury.
-
Major Hemorrhage: This refers to significant blood loss, which can be caused by trauma, surgery, or internal bleeding. Control of bleeding is the priority, which may involve direct pressure, wound packing, or surgery.
-
-
Endocrine Emergencies:
-
Diabetic Ketoacidosis (DKA): This happens when the body doesn’t produce enough insulin, leading to high blood sugar levels and acidic blood. Symptoms include fatigue, thirst, and fruity-smelling breath. Urgent insulin therapy is necessary to stabilize blood sugar and prevent complications.
-
Thyroid Storm: This is a life-threatening condition that occurs when the thyroid gland releases excessive amounts of thyroid hormones. It can cause a rapid heartbeat, fever, and other symptoms. Treatment involves antithyroid medications and beta-blockers to reduce the effects of the excess hormones.
-
-
Other Medical Emergencies:
-
Anaphylaxis: This is a severe allergic reaction that can cause swelling, difficulty breathing, and even shock. Triggers include food allergies, insect stings, and medications. Immediate epinephrine (adrenaline) is crucial to reverse the reaction.
-
Sepsis: This is a life-threatening condition that occurs when the body’s response to infection goes into overdrive, damaging its own organs. Rapid fluid resuscitation and broad-spectrum antibiotics are vital in treating sepsis.

Essential Skills for Emergency Management
Responding effectively to medical emergencies requires more than just theoretical knowledge. Developing specific skills is crucial. These skills are essential for anyone who wants to be prepared to handle a medical emergency:
-
Communication and Teamwork: Clear and concise communication is vital in any emergency situation. This includes effectively communicating with the patient, family members, and other healthcare professionals involved. Teamwork, collaboration, and a coordinated approach can help ensure optimal care for the patient.
-
Clinical Judgment and Decision-Making: In emergencies, time is of the essence. You need to be able to assess the situation quickly and make sound decisions based on the available information. This involves recognizing the urgency of the situation, prioritizing patient needs, and selecting appropriate interventions.
-
Procedural Skills: Knowing how to perform basic and advanced life support procedures is essential. This includes CPR, using a defibrillator, administering medications, and managing airways. Practice and training are crucial to ensure proficiency in these procedures.
The Role of Emergency Medical Services (EMS)
EMS (Emergency Medical Services) plays a vital role in providing prehospital care, connecting patients with the appropriate medical resources.
-
EMS providers (paramedics, EMTs) are trained to respond to emergencies in the community, assess the situation, provide immediate care, and transport patients to hospitals.
-
EMS communication is crucial. They communicate with hospitals to provide a clear overview of the patient’s condition, allowing the hospital staff to be prepared for their arrival.

Ethical and Legal Considerations in Emergency Medicine
-
Patient Autonomy and Informed Consent: In emergency situations, healthcare providers have a responsibility to act quickly to save lives. However, it’s essential to respect patient autonomy and obtain informed consent whenever possible. This may involve explaining the patient’s condition and the proposed treatment, even in time-sensitive situations.
-
Confidentiality and Privacy: Maintaining patient confidentiality and protecting their privacy is paramount in emergency medicine. Information about patients’ medical conditions must be kept confidential and only shared with authorized personnel.
-
Duty to Treat and Good Samaritan Laws: Healthcare professionals have a legal and ethical obligation to provide care in emergencies. Good Samaritan laws offer legal protection to individuals who provide assistance in emergency situations, encouraging people to act without fear of legal repercussions.
FAQs about Emergencies in Clinical Medicine
What are the most common medical emergencies?
- Cardiac arrest, stroke, asthma exacerbation, sepsis, and anaphylaxis are some of the most common medical emergencies. Understanding their signs and symptoms is crucial.
What should I do if I witness a medical emergency?
- First, ensure your own safety. Then, assess the situation. If the person is unconscious or not breathing, call 911 immediately and start CPR if you are trained.
How can I prepare for a medical emergency?
- Learn CPR and basic first aid techniques. Keep a well-stocked first-aid kit in your home and car. Make sure you have emergency contact numbers easily accessible.
What are some signs of a heart attack?
- Chest pain, shortness of breath, nausea, and sweating are common symptoms of a heart attack. Immediate medical attention is crucial.
What are the warning signs of a stroke?
- The acronym FAST (Face, Arms, Speech, Time) is used to remember the signs of a stroke: Face drooping, arm weakness, slurred speech, and time to call 911 immediately.
